here is a jambalaya recipe that was asked for earlier in the week.[p]1 1/2 lbs. cubed pork
1 lb. cubed chicken breast ( 3 or 4 )
2/3 lb. smoked sausage, sliced ( 2 links )
2 cups chopped onions
1/2 cup chopped bell pepper
1/2 cup chopped celery
1/4 cup peanut oil
4 cups long grain rice, raw
3 bay leaves or 1 teaspoon ground
4 teaspoons salt
8 cups of Swansons chicken broth
2 teaspoons cayenne pepper
1/2 cup chopped green onions
1/4 cup chopped parsley[p]Heat oil in cast iron pot,
Saute pork, chicken, and sausage until browned, add onions, bell peppers, and celery, saute until veggies are tender and partially carmelized. Add all remaining ingredients except the green onions and parsley, cook on med-high heat until the rice has absorbed all the chicken broth. Stir in the green onions and parsley, reduce heat to low, and cook covered for 20 minutes. Let stand covered for another 15 minutes. Serves 8 people.
